The Prophet (peace and blessings be upon him) was the last messenger and the Qur’an revealed to him the last revelation of God to mankind. He was the seal of the prophets(khatam al-nabiyyin) and was sent as mercy for all creation.

The Qur’an says: “ And We havenot sent you but as a mercy to the worlds” (al-Anbiya’, 107).
As such, the Prophet’s task was as much to rectify, reform and endorse, as to initiate, create and originate, and as much t olook back – and at the present - and put things right, as to look forward and chart futurecourses.

The Prophet had to fight for some reasons. His fighting was defensive and preventive.It was a means of general striving, safeguarding and upholding the truth, justice and freedom.

Moreover, his warfare engagements were even-handed, moderate and principled. While in Makkah, the Prophet experienced first-hand the meaning, working and brutality ofinjustice and persecution. He was eventually expelled from his home and property justbecause he refused to yield to oppressors, remaining faithful to the ideals and principles of his struggle.

However, having migrated and settled down in Madinah, the Prophet was not to be left aloneand in peace. The forces of evil never slept and were always on the move, unceasingly conspiring and working against the truth and whoever adopted its ways. Conspiracies andmachinations of infinite kinds and degrees abounded.

They still originated from Makkah butwere increasingly assuming a wider regional character. Later, as the voices of the truth grewlouder and its foothold in the region came to be ever more conspicuous, the scheming anddownright physical threats became yet international in essence, with the Byzantines andPersians standing at the forefront of the new developments.

Unholy alliances, involving the Makkans, numerous hostile Arab tribes, the Jews, hypocrites,and later the Byzantines and Persians and their proxies, were increasing in number andstrength by the day, applying more and more pressure on the city-state of Madinah. Withoutfighting, dignified life for Muslims in Madinah would have been untenable, not to mentionthe prospects of conveying the truth to the world and building a civilization.

The enemieswere set on placing a yoke around the “neck” of Madinah and its Islamic project, graduallythen tightening it up until the peril of Islam, the Prophet and Muslims was done away withforever.An excellent illustration of the situation was the Battle of the Trench (Khandaq) in the 5thyear after the hijrah (migration). The battle is also called the Battle of the Confederates, asthe Quraysh of Makkah, two prominent Jewish tribes, and a great many other Arab tribestook part in an attempt to invade and destroy Madinah.

The size and strength of theconfederate armies were so huge that Muslims could not fight them. As a military strategy,therefore, Muslims dug a trench which together with the city’s natural fortifications kept theinvaders at bay, rendering their military might essentially useless. The siege of Madinahlasted 27 days, following which the invaders retreated. The strength of the invading armies isestimated around 10,000 soldiers, while the Madinah defenders numbered 3,000.

It was because of all this that not so long after arriving in Madinah, the Prophet and Muslims were permitted to fight and defend themselves. Enough was enough. Criminals had to beconfronted and their spreading of mischief on earth stood up to. What is more, Muslims wereduty-bound to do so, in that passivism, inertia and non-assertion in the face of outrightdangers, rife oppression and persecution are both un-human and un-Islamic. Fighting in thecause of Allah and His truth was deemed the best and most meritorious deed.

Apart frombeing good in itself, fighting also promoted and facilitated good, pitting it and the truthagainst evil and falsehood on equal terms and on a level playing field. Dying while fighting isacknowledged as the most recompensing act. It is the finest form of martyrdom.

The Qur’an reveals, for example: “Permission (to fight) has been given to those who arebeing fought, because they were wronged. And indeed, Allah is competent to give themvictory. (They are) those who have been evicted from their homes without right - onlybecause they say: ‘Our Lord is Allah’. And were it not that Allah checks the people, some bymeans of others, there would have been demolished monasteries, churches, synagogues, andmosques in which the name of Allah is much mentioned. And Allah will surely support thosewho support Him. Indeed, Allah is Powerful and Exalted in Might. (And they are) those who,if We give them authority in the land, establish prayer and give zakah and enjoin what is rightand forbid what is wrong. And to Allah belongs the outcome of (all) matters” (al-Hajj, 39-41)


“And what is (the matter) with you that you fight not in the cause of Allah and (for) the oppressed among men, women, and children who say: ‘Our Lord, take us out of this city ofoppressive people and appoint for us from Yourself a protector and appoint for us fromYourself a helper’? Those who believe fight in the cause of Allah, and those who disbelievefight in the cause of evil. So fight against the allies of Satan. Indeed, the plot of Satan hasever been weak.” (al-Nisa’, 75-76).“Would you not fight a people who broke their oaths and determined to expel the Messenger,and they had begun (the attack upon) you the first time? Do you fear them? But Allah hasmore right that you should fear Him, if you are (truly) believers” (al-Tawbah, 13).

Striking a balance between peace, dialogue and fighting The Prophet fought the Quraysh of Makkah, some other hostile Arab tribes, the treacherousJews, and the Byzantines and their Arab proxies.

In all, there were twenty something majorand minor battles. The Prophet participated in nine of them. Nonetheless, his non combatactivities vis-à-vis the same categories of people greatly surpassed his battles. The formerconnoted a rule, choice and predilection, the latter an exception, necessity and aversion.For instance, Madinah, especially at the outset, was a multi-ethnic and multi-religious city-state in which Jews, among others, occupied a noteworthy position. No sooner had theProphet arrived in the city, than he composed the Constitution of Madinah. In it, he referredto all the integral groups as “one community (ummah)”. They formed “one and the samecommunity as against the rest of men.”

The Constitution established all groups in the irreligions and possessions, assigning to each of them their overall rights and duties. According to the Qur’anic message: “God does not forbid you to deal kindly and justly withthose who have not fought against you about the religion or expelled you from your homes.God does not love the unjust people. Allah only forbids you from those who fight youbecause of religion and expel you from your homes and aid in your expulsion – (forbids) thatyou make allies of them. And whoever makes allies of them, then it is those who are thewrongdoers.” (al-Mumtahanah, cool

The Prophet furthermore conducted regular dialogue sessions with the Jews, Christians,polytheist Arabs, hypocrites and Bedouins. His mosque in Madinah was often the epicentre ofevents. When famously a Christian delegation from Najran, a city in southwestern ArabianPeninsula, visited the Prophet, he met them in the shades of his honourable mosque. Their number was 60. They were led by a group of their priests. When the time of one of theirprayers was due, they were allowed to pray right inside the mosque. This way, the mosque, which functioned as a community development centre, was as well acentre for promoting mutual understanding, tolerance and unity. It was the first activecentre in history for interfaith dialogue and cooperation.The Prophet also sent letters to many rulers of the world, informing them who he was andinviting them to Islam as the only truth. At the same time, the letters were his tokens ofgoodwill.

Of the kings contacted were Heraclius the Emperor of the Byzantine Empire,Chosroes II the Khosrau of Persia, the Negus of Abyssinia, Muqawqis the ruler of Egypt,Harith Gassani the governor of Syria, and the ruler of Bahrain
The text of the Prophet’s letter to Heraclius was as follows:

“In the Name of Allah, the MostGracious, the Most Merciful. From Muhammad the slave and Messenger of Allah toHeraclius the ruler of Byzantium. Peace be upon those who follow true guidance. I call you with the call of Islam. Become Muslim and you will be safe, and Allah will grant you a two-fold reward, but if you turn away, upon you will be the sins of the Arisiyyin (peasants i.e., hisfollowers and subjects who would follow him in non-belief). “Say (O Muhammad): ‘O People of the Scripture (the Jews and Christians), come to a wordthat is equitable between us and you - that we will not worship except Allah and not associateanything with Him and not take one another as lords instead of Allah’. But if they turn away,then say: ‘Bear witness that we are Muslims (submitting to Him)’’’ (Alu ‘Imran, 64).

The Qur’an insists on wise dealings, affable relations, good counsel, constructive dialoguesand debates - before anything else. There is no place whatsoever for duress and coercion inthe provinces of promoting, embracing and enjoying the truth.

The Qur’an commands: “Invite to the way of your Lord with wisdom and good instruction, and argue with them in away that is best. Indeed, your Lord is most knowing of who has strayed from His way, andHe is most knowing of who is (rightly) guided” (al-Nahl, 125).“And do not argue with the People of the Scripture (the Jews and Christians) except in a waythat is best, except for those who commit injustice among them, and say: ‘We believe in thatwhich has been revealed to us and revealed to you. And our God and your God is one; and weare Muslims (in submission) to Him’” (al-‘Ankabut, 46).
